COURT RESTRAINS RESIDENT DOCTORS FROM EMBARKING ON STRIKE. (PHOTO).

Image
 COURT RESTRAINS RESIDENT DOCTORS FROM EMBARKING ON STRIKE  The national industrial court Abuja division has restrained all members and agents of the national association of resident doctors from calling, directing, organizing, participating in, and embarking upon any form of industrial action.  Justice Emmanuel Danjuma Subilim gave the order in an interim injunction filed by the federal government through the office of the attorney general of the federation and minister of justice.  The court temporally barred members of the association from embarking on any form of strike, work stoppages, go-slows, picketing, or any other form of industrial protest or disruption. The association is equally restrained from taking steps preparatory to any form of industrial action from the 12th day of january, 2026. Gunmen Kill Policeman At Check Point in Rivers

Dare-devil gunmen on Friday afternoon shot and killed a policeman at a check point around the Emohua axis of the East-West Road. The killers zoomed off immediately after the deed had been done

According to eye witnesses, a driver who was around the area and apparently waiting to be cleared at the checkpoint was hit by a stray bullet. It is not clear if he died.

The killers were suspected to be hoodlums who have been terrorising that axis of the East West Road. The road is actually occupied by various policemen who position themselves at checkpoints not far from each other.

Police spokesperson in the state command, Grace Harris Iringe-Koko, a deputy superintendent of police who spoke with TNN over the telephone on Friday evening confirmed the killing and also said that the gunmen did not go with any arms belonging to the policemen at the checkpoint.

She could not give details on the killing, saying she was yet to get a comprehensive report on the incident. She said investigations were on-going.
